制作网站连接,通常指的是创建网页上的超链接,这些超链接可以是指向站内其他页面的链接,也可以是指向外部网站的链接,以下是详细技术介绍:
了解HTML基础
要制作网站连接,首先需要了解HTML(超文本标记语言)的基础,HTML是构建网页的标准标记语言,它使用一系列标签来定义页面上的元素。
创建超链接的HTML标签
在HTML中,用于创建超链接的标签是<a>
。<a>
标签有一个必需的属性叫做href
,它定义了链接的目标地址。
基本语法
<a href="链接地址">链接文本</a>
相对路径与绝对路径
在设置href
属性时,需要注意相对路径和绝对路径的区别:
相对路径:相对于当前文件的位置来指定链接地址,如果你想链接到同一目录下的另一个文件about.html
,你可以设置href
为about.html
。
绝对路径:指完整的URL地址,包括协议(如http或https)、域名和文件路径,如果你想链接到另一个网站的页面,你需要使用完整的网址作为href
值。
添加链接标题
为了提高可访问性,可以给链接添加一个title
属性,这个属性的值将在鼠标悬停在链接上时显示,有助于用户理解链接的目的。
带有标题的链接
<a href="链接地址" title="链接描述">链接文本</a>
美化链接样式
默认情况下,浏览器会为链接提供一种特定的样式,比如未访问的链接通常是蓝色的,已访问的是紫色,如果你想改变链接的样式,可以使用CSS。
使用CSS自定义链接样式
a { color: #333; /* 设置颜色 */ textdecoration: none; /* 移除下划线 */ } a:hover { color: #00f; /* 鼠标悬停时的颜色 */ }
创建电子邮件链接
除了普通的网页链接外,还可以创建特殊的链接类型,如电子邮件链接,这可以通过mailto:
协议来实现。
电子邮件链接示例
<a href="mailto:someone@example.com">发送邮件</a>
点击这个链接会尝试打开用户默认的电子邮件客户端,并自动填写收件人地址。
相关问题与解答
Q1: 如何创建一个空链接?
A1: 创建一个没有实际行为的链接,可以将href
属性设置为#
或javascript:void(0);
。
Q2: 如何让链接在新窗口或新标签页中打开?
A2: 可以在<a>
标签中添加target="_blank"
属性。
Q3: 如何确保链接的可访问性?
A3: 确保所有的图片链接都有替代文本(alt
属性),并为重要的链接添加title
属性来提供额外的上下文信息。
Q4: 如何检查链接是否有效?
A4: 可以使用在线的链接检查工具,或者编写脚本使用HTTP请求来验证链接的状态码。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/545494.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复